## Step 4: Enable bulk edits

Gridvane's admin table now supports bulk edits. Select rows, pick an action, confirm. No per-row saves anymore.

Before you flip the flag, migrate the legacy action queue: run `gridvane-migrate actions --drain` and wait for the worker count to hit zero. Partial drains will duplicate edits — don't skip this.

Bulk edit limits (batch size, timeout, retry cap) come from the service config, not the UI. Set these in the staging environment first and verify with a dry run. The current values are as follows.

config for bafof-yadup:
[raldor]
team = druys
access_code = ac_de306a
host = raldor.zemvarworks.local
port = 9000
owner = wendor.julir
peer = belael.halixstack.local

Subject: ChronoGate cut-over — done

Hi all,

The marathon chip-reader backend moved to the new ingest cluster last night. Plugin authors: the webhook payload shape is unchanged, but retries are now capped at five. Legacy endpoints stay up read-only through month end. The settings your plugins should validate against are as follows.

service settings:
FRAMIR_LOG_LEVEL=debug
FRAMIR_METRICS_HOST=metrics.framir.tolvaqcorp.corp
FRAMIR_POOL_SIZE=16

Meeting notes — Harwick Permits Review, excerpt. Attendees: Dela, Prosk, Yunt. Blueprints for the Corvel Annex permit finalised; three stamped sets printed. Records team to archive one set, log revision codes. Municipal office at Tarnbridge requires originals, not scans. Prosk confirmed submission window closes Friday noon. Courier booked for Thursday. Deadline is firm; no extensions granted. Records team must attach the following hand-over instruction to the courier packet.

courier memo of bawef-kaguf: the briion quenox courier leaves the tamdor aldius joreth belion julir joreth wenix pelath ledger at gate 7145 under passcode 571533

Minutes — Management Meeting, Vexlor Industries

Attendees agreed to a write-down of aging stock at the Draymoor warehouse, chiefly the Corvex-3 fittings line. Finance confirmed the adjustment will post this quarter. Marta Delven will brief auditors; operations will clear shelf space by month-end. For the incoming director: disposal options are still open. The confidential note on forward plans follows below.

internal memo for kajef-bagaf: Silionax Freight is in early talks to buy Silathax Freight for about $30.4 million. The Aldael launch date is January 3, and nothing goes to the press before then.